Amlodipine Besylate

**Semantic type:** Organic Chemical|Pharmacologic Substance

**Definition:** The besylate salt of amlodipine, a synthetic dihydropyridine with antihypertensive and antianginal effects. Amlodipine inhibits the influx of extracellular calcium ions into myocardial and peripheral vascular smooth muscle cells, thereby preventing vascular and myocardial contraction. This results in a dilatation of the main coronary and systemic arteries, decreased myocardial contractility, increased blood flow and oxygen delivery to the myocardial tissue, and decreased total peripheral resistance. This agent may also modulate multi-drug resistance (MDR) activity through inhibition of the p-glycoprotein efflux pump.

**Synonyms:** - AMLODIPINE BESYLATE - Norvasc
